We reviewed the State of Washington Department of Natural Resource's online "Washington Interactive Geologic Map" at https://www.dnr.wa.gov/geology/. The soils at and near the site are mapped as "Pleistocene age, Vashon till deposits (Qgt) and "Pleistocene age, Vashon glacial drift or advance outwash deposits (Qga). The glacial till deposits (Qgt) generally consist of compact diamict of silts, sands, and gravels. These deposits were transported by the glaciers and deposited under the glacial ice. The advance outwash (Qga) deposits typically consist of dense sands and gravels with varying amounts of silt that were deposited by melt water streams that issued from the glaciers and were subsequently overridden by the glacier. The mapped soils at the site and in the vicinity of the site are shown on Figure 3, Geological Map. We also reviewed the Natural Resources Conservation Service's (NRCS) "SoilWeb" online mapping, which described the soils across the site as Alderwood-Urban land complex, 2 to 8 percent slopes (5). Please see the attached Figure 4, NRCS Web Soil Map, which shows the project site in referenced to the mapped soils. Alderwood-Urban land complex deposits generally consist of gravelly sandy loam that originated from basal till. These deposits are characterized as being "moderately well drained". CONCLUSIONS AND RECOMMENDATIONS It is our opinion that the settlement is most likely a result of concentrated foundation wall loads bearing on the underlying, poorly -consolidated, soils that appear to underlie the southwestern portion of the residence. The concentrated loads at the base of the foundation walls exceeded the bearing capacity of the underlying soils and resulted in a bearing capacity failure. The result of the bearing capacity failure was settlement. Temporary Excavations We anticipate that the maximum depth of excavations for this project will be less than 2'/z feet at the location of underpinning to be installed at the exterior of the residence. Excavations that are 2'/2 feet in depth may be made with vertical cut slopes. We recommend that the temporary cut slopes be flattened to an inclination no steeper than 1.5H:1 V (horizontal to vertical), if the vertical cut slopes are observed to be unstable. Erosion and Sedimentation Control The migration of sediments from the site must be controlled in accordance with City of Edmonds requirements. We recommend that the following minimum erosion control measures be employed at the site during the foundation repair: • Provide silt fencing or compost socks around the construction area to reduce offsite transportation of sediments and to delineate the construction limits. No construction or soil disturbance should take place outside of the construction limits. • Any stockpiled soils of the excavated soils should be covered with carefully secured plastic sheeting. • Prevent any surface water from flowing from the disturbed area and onto the adjacent property.
